I plan Monday to Friday (I'm much more likely to give up and get my money out during the week), cook on a Sunday, and aim to be vegi at least two days a week. Also trying to recommit to slimming world
Monday - Vegi
Cooked breakfast - 2 quorn sausages, 2 HB eggs, 1/2 tub mushrooms
Omelette - 2 eggs, 3 L-babybel, mushrooms, red/yellow peppers, courgette, red onion, 50ml milk,
Chilli - Quorn mince, baked beans, butter beans, borlott beans, kidney beans, 3 tins tomatoes, 1/2 tub mushrooms, 3 onions, garlic, cumin seed, dried coriander, cayenne pepper
Tuesday
Overnight oats - 35g oats, 1/2 tub ff yogurt, 100g raspberries
Soup - Chicken, potato, carrot, leek, swede, cabbage, broccoli, peas, spinach, spring greens
Chilli
Wednesday - Training
Overnight oats
Soup
Chicken casserole + root mash - Chicken, spring greens, carrots, swede, onion, cabbage, celery, mushrooms, leek, lentils, stock, carrot & swede mash
Thursday - Training, Payday & Weigh-In
Overnight oats
Slimming World ready meal - Chicken Tikka
Chicken casserole + root mash
Friday - Vegi
Cooked breakfast
Omelette
Chilli

I am on my own in the evenings Sunday to Thursday (Mr Zaxdog is a chef) so I try to plan otherwise I'd just have toast or snack on rubbish!
Sunday: Chicken & asparagus spicy rice
Monday: Herring & steamed veggies
Tuesday: Chicken & sweetcorn spicy rice
Wednesday: Quorn spag bol & spaghetti
Thursday: Sausage & lentil casserole
Leftovers will be lunches for the next day and if I've been a pig and eaten everything I'll do a quick slow cooker soup with split peas/lentils and random veg.
